🍋Ingredients

See recipe card at the bottom of the post for the full list of ingredients and exact amounts.

zesty italian dressing ingredients.
  • Apple cider vinegar. Apple cider vinegar has a fruity, tangy flavor. For a sweeter, less acidic flavor, try white wine vinegar or red wine vinegar. Plain white vinegar is not recommended. 
  • Fresh lemon juice. Adds bright, fresh, zesty flavor. 
  • Extra-virgin olive oil. Because live oil is a main ingredient, use a good quality olive oil that tastes good to you. 
  • Fresh garlic. If you don't have it, substitute with up to ½ teaspoon of garlic powder. Start small and add to taste. 
  • Maple syrup. Maple syrup adds a touch of sweetness. You can also use honey or skip it altogether. 

🌿Variations or Substitutions

  • Choose your level of tanginess by adding more oil for less tang or more vinegar and lemon juice for tangier flavor. 
  • If you have fresh herbs, by all means, use them instead. To substitute fresh herbs for dried herbs, use three times more -- so, 1 ½ teaspoons fresh parsley, oregano, and thyme. 
  • Kick up the flavor with black pepper, red pepper flakes, or a little cayenne pepper. 
  • Add even more Italian flavor with grated Parmesan cheese

🥣How to Make Zesty Homemade Italian Dressing

zesty italian dressing in a clear bowl.

Step 1: Place all ingredients in a small bowl or jar with a tight-fitting lid Whisk or shake until well combined.

Step 2: Cover and store in the refrigerator for at least one hour to allow the flavors to meld. Give it a good shake or stir before serving. 

👉Helpful Hint: Shake or whisk before serving. The oil and vinegar naturally separate, so mix well before using.

✅Top Tips

  • Let it sit for 20+ minutes. This allows the flavors to blend for a more intense taste.
  • Adjust to taste. Add more olive oil for less tang, more vinegar and lemon juice for more tang, maple syrup for sweetness, or Dijon for more bite.
  • Store in a glass jar. Keeps fresh in the fridge for up to 1 week-just shake before using!

🎁Storage

Store leftover dressing in an airtight container or mason jar in the refrigerator for about one week. If the oil solidifies, let it sit at room temperature for 20-30 minutes. 

❓FAQ

Can I use a different sweetener?

Yes! Swap maple syrup for honey or a pinch of sugar.

What can I use homemade Italian salad dressing for besides salad?

This dressing makes a great marinade for chicken or shrimp before grilling. You can also drizzle it over roasted veggies or toss it with pasta salad for bold, tangy flavor.

What if I like my dressing EXTRA zesty?

Turn up the tang! Add extra lemon juice, a splash of red wine vinegar, or a pinch of red pepper flakes for a fiery kick. 🔥

Zesty Italian Dressing

Cara Lanz
This fast and easy homemade Zesty Italian Dressing recipe is a simple salad dressing that shakes up in minutes with a handful of basic ingredients. Tasty, versatile dressing for your favorite salads or delicious marinade for chicken breasts or pork chops.  
No ratings yet
Prep Time 5 minutes
Total Time 5 minutes
Course Salad
Cuisine American
Servings 8
Calories 127 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• ¼ cup fresh lemon juice
  • ¼ cup apple cider vinegar
  • ½ cup ext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on maple syrup
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• ½ teaspoon dried oregano
  • ½ teaspoon onion powder
  • ½ teaspoon dried thyme
  • ½ teaspoon paprika
  • ¼ teaspoon salt

Instructions
 

  • Place all ingredients in a small bowl or jar. Whisk or shake until well combined.
  • Place in the refrigerator for at least an hour to allow the flavors to meld. Shake well before using. If the oil solidifies in the refrigerator, let it sit at room temperature for 20-30 minutes.
